Abstract
The etiology of choledochal cysts is controversial. The authors report two cases which show that type 1 cysts (axial dilatation of the common bile duct and common hepatic duct) may be caused by a biliary web and that some choledochoceles (type 3 cyst) may actually be duodenal duplications (i.e., having an outer wall of smooth muscle lined with gastrointestinal mucosa and being adherent to the gut).
